Living in Aurora – Overview

ClimateAurora has warm summers and very cold and snowy winters.
HousingProperty prices and rents in Aurora are far lower than in Denver or many other major cities in the US since demand for housing is lower as well.
IncomeMedian income in Aurora is slightly above national average.
CrimeAurora has a relatively low crime rate compared to other big cities in the US.
EducationSolid schools and colleges in Aurora, even though you will not find world-class education in this place.
Job MarketUnemployment rate in Aurora is slightly above national average.
CultureAurora is a culturally diverse city and pretty close to Denver where you can meet many people from all over the world.
Leisure ActivitiesCamping, hiking, fishing and hunting are just some of the nice things you can do in and around the Aurora region.
LandscapeAurora is surrounded by nice lakes, forests and mountains and has lots of beautiful nature.
InfrastructureAurora has decent public transport and also good medical infrastructure.
Level of ToleranceAurora is one of the most tolerant cities in Colorado.
NightlifeNightlife in Aurora is not as great as in many other big cities.
Total Population398,122 inhabitants.

Aurora is a great commuter city

Since Aurora is pretty close to Denver, it can also be a great commuter city.

In fact, by living in Aurora and working in Denver, you can benefit from high income levels in Denver while you can still save lots of money on housing and will have more disposable income to spend on other things compared to people directly living in Denver.

Is Aurora A Good Place To Live?

While moving to Aurora can make sense since housing and living costs are still fairly low compared to many other big cities and overall quality of life is high, you should also know that Aurora is not the most exciting city, nightlife is not great and unemployment may become a problem.
